Ernie Clement Returning On Thursday
12 seconds agoToronto Blue Jays third baseman Ernie Clement (face) will cover third base and bat in the seven-hole against the Boston Red Sox on Thursday afternoon. Clement has been sidelined since Monday after being hit by a pitch. Clement avoided any significant injuries and only sustained a lip laceration and contusion. Seeing that he is back in the lineup suggests this injury was minor and he will not face any limitations by Opening Day. Last season, the 28-year-old logged a career-high 139 contests with the Blue Jays. He held a .263/.284/.408 slash line with 12 home runs and 12 stolen bases. He showed an elite eye at the plate as he only struck out at a 9.1 percent rate. However, he only generated hard contact at a 24.9 percent rate. Fantasy managers should expect Clement to continue to compete for the starting job at the hot corner alongside Addison Barger. If he does win the job, he will carry value in deeper points leagues given his excellent strikeout rate.
